The factory cupholders on the 1992-1999 BMW 3-series (E36) are too narrow to be usable with modern cups. Cups don't sit level in the cupholders, causing the cup to tip over, making the cupholder unusable.
This conversion kit fixes that problem, and should fit any E36 including the 318i, 325i, 328i, and M3. It makes the cupholders shallower, but affords a flat surface for cups and cans to sit on.
You may want to print these parts in ABS to keep them from deforming on hot days. The insert has never deformed on me with PLA, but the ring has. It doesn't seem to bother the center console plastic if it deforms.
To install the parts:
1. Pop the cupholder module out of the center console
2. Remove the spring-loaded components from the cup holder
3. Reinstall the cupholder module
4. Install the insert and ring
